Global Women's Leadership Network Event

Global Women's Leadership Network (GWLN) is an initiative of the Worldwide Foundation for Credit Unions (WFCU), the fundraising and engagement partner to the World Council of Credit Unions (WOCCU).

Established in 2009, this program exists to:

  • Empower women to lead boldly and authentically.
  • Create space for connection, collaboration, and mutual support.
  • Amplify voices that have been historically underrepresented.
  • Build pathways for leadership, innovation, and impact.

In conjunction with WCUC, GWLN will host events for conference attendees to network and grow in the GWLN mission of equipping women with opportunities and resources so they can make a tangible impact.

WFCU UnWind - A Night at the Sydney Opera House

The WFCU UnWind is the Worldwide Foundation for Credit Unions’ premier annual event, bringing together the global credit union community for an unforgettable evening in Sydney.

Guests will enjoy an exclusive 90-minute performance of Great Opera Hits by Opera Australia in the iconic Joan Sutherland Theatre, celebrating world-class music and shared connection. Proceeds from the event support global financial inclusion initiatives through the Worldwide Foundation for Credit Unions.

Closing Party

Wednesday, 22 July | 6:00 PM – 11:00 PM | Watersedge at the Campbell's Stores
Celebrate the final night of the World Credit Union Conference with an unforgettable evening overlooking Sydney Harbour. The Closing Party is included with attendee registration and select guest passes, with transportation provided from the Darling Harbour area. Join fellow delegates for a vibrant night of music, food, entertainment, and networking in one of the city’s most iconic waterfront settings.
